The second season of ABC reality television series The Bachelor premiered on September 25, 2002. The show featured 28-year-old Aaron Buerge, a banker from Butler, Missouri. The season concluded on November 20, 2002, with Buerge choosing to propose to 27-year-old school psychologist Helene Eksterowicz. They ended their engagement weeks after the finale.

Future appearances

Heather Cranford returned for the sixth season of The Bachelor along with season four contestant, Mary Delgado, where she placed 9th/12th after having been eliminated the week she arrived. Gwen Gioia competed in the first season of Bachelor Pad, placing 9th/11th.

There were no dates during the first week.

Amber, Camille, Cari, Christy from Arizona, Erin from Texas, Fatima, Liangy, Lori, Merrilee, and Suzi were all sent home in the first rose ceremony.
103"Week 2"October 9, 2002 (2002-10-9)20212.80 [1] 6.4/16 [2]

There were three group dates. Five women were sent on each.

Just before the start of the rose ceremony, Anindita and Frances both quit the competition in doubt that things between Aaron and them would work out. Dana, Erin from Pennsylvania, and Suzanne were then eliminated at the rose ceremony.

Hometown Visits: Angela – Kansas City, Missouri; Helene – Gloucester, New Jersey; Gwen – Philadelphia, Pennsylvania; Brooke – Albertville, Alabama.

Angela was eliminated at the rose ceremony.

Meeting Aaron's Parents and Final Dates: Brooke and Helene

Brookes's limo pulled up to the altar first, where Aaron sent her home in a limo, crying. Helene then came to the altar, where Aaron professed his love for her and proposed. She accepted and was given the final rose.
